## Canary gating: limits & quotas

Heads up: the Fenwick deploy pipeline won't promote a canary past 5% traffic until error-rate and latency gates pass for the full soak window. Gates are hard limits — no overrides without a sev-review ticket. Bumping any of these needs sign-off from the platform on-call. Current gate thresholds follow.

constants for yajog-hafog:
RATE_LIMITS = {
    "ralir": 300,
    "eliius": 33,
    "istmir": 190,
    "kelys": 117,
    "wenius": 507,
}

Subject: FuelTally cut-over complete

Team — the cut-over of the Brackenford fleet fuel-usage report to the new FuelTally pipeline finished at 02:10 local time. Historical totals were reconciled against the legacy Orven exports with zero drift beyond rounding. Alerting is live on the ingest lag metric, so watch that channel overnight. For reference, the production service now runs with the following configuration values.

config for kahag-tafop:
WENWYN_PIN=7412
WENWYN_TENANT=fenion
WENWYN_METRICS_HOST=metrics.wenwyn.zemvarnet.local
WENWYN_SEAL=seal_cafee3b9
WENWYN_STANDBY_TEAM=praox

Ticket #—missed pick-up, key-card stock

Shift lead: yesterday's scheduled collection of the key-card stock for the new Bellway Point site did not happen; the courier arrived after the dock had closed and the cartons were returned to the secure cage. All four cartons remain sealed with tamper tape intact — please verify the tape numbers against the manifest before release. A replacement pick-up is booked for tomorrow between 09:00 and 10:00. When the courier arrives, apply the hand-over instruction given directly below.

drop instructions, hahip-badug: the quenox ralath courier leaves the kaseth fraiel rusiel tameth belys istdor ralion giliel ledger at gate 7830 under passcode 165413